Maintenance Technician

Indianapolis $50,000 - $60,000 Contract

Key Responsibilities:

  • Maintain, troubleshoot, and repair a variety of production and packaging machinery.
  • Perform preventive maintenance to reduce downtime and increase efficiency.
  • Diagnose and repair m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and hydraulic systems.
  • Operate and maintain refrigeration, boiler, and water treatment systems as needed.
  • Conduct equipment setup, changeovers, and calibrations.
  • Support continuous improvement initiatives to enhance machine performance.
  • Assist in training and mentoring junior mechanics to develop technical skills.

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• Minimum 2 years of experience in equipment maintenance within can/bottle production or a related industry.
  • Strong mechanical and troubleshooting skills, with basic electrical knowledge required.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ced setting.
  • Journeyman-level roles require experience with VFD programming, electrical installations, and advanced troubleshooting.
  • Strong attention to detail, problem-solving skills, and a proactive mindset.
